    Summary of reviews

    The reviews present a mixed picture of West Hills Health & Rehab Center. Positive accounts emphasize friendly direct-care staff, effective therapy teams, and an active social program; other accounts describe operational gaps that materially affected some residents' recovery and daily comfort. There is a clear pattern of variability: several families praised attentive CNAs, therapists who produced measurable progress, well-lit rooms, and a pleasant dining/activities environment, while other families experienced substantive care and environment shortfalls.

    Care quality is uneven. Some reviewers described successful rehabilitation outcomes and helpful therapists; conversely, multiple families raised concerns about post-surgical care, pressure injuries, and declines in condition while in the facility. Understaffing and inconsistent staffing across shifts are recurrent themes and are linked in the reviews to delays in attending to residents, missed or untimely medication administration, and insufficient assistance with toileting and personal hygiene. There are also mentions of transfer-related problems that suggest gaps in safe-mobility practices and supervision.

    Staffing and communication present a mixed picture as well. Many families found CNAs and some nurses to be kind, responsive, and communicative; however, other reviewers reported that doctors were not readily available, charge nurses varied in attentiveness, and phone access or family communication was sometimes unreliable. Language accommodation and cultural-sensitivity issues were raised, indicating that some residents and family members experienced difficulty communicating with staff or felt cultural needs were not fully addressed.

    Dining and activities receive both praise and criticism. The facility offers organized programming, outings, and a pleasant dining area that some families appreciated. At the same time, food quality and meal-service timeliness were described as inconsistent, with reports of meals arriving late or being unsatisfactory. Facilities observations are similarly mixed: portions of the building and certain rooms were described as immaculate and well-maintained, while other areas had sanitation and odor-control concerns and reports of poor indoor air quality near some entry points.

    Management and overall operations are an underlying theme tying many concerns together. Reviewers described organizational shortcomings that manifested as inconsistent care practices, variability between units and shifts, and difficulty reaching clinical leadership. Where leadership, staffing, and therapy aligned, families described good outcomes; where those elements were lacking, families reported avoidable problems during recoveries.

    For prospective residents and families: West Hills may provide very good direct-care and therapy in some circumstances, particularly when staffing and supervision are stable. At the same time, the facility exhibits operational inconsistencies that warrant careful inquiry — ask about current staffing ratios, medication-administration protocols, toileting and transfer safety practices, physician coverage, language services, and how the facility addresses sanitation and air-quality concerns. Visiting at different times and speaking with therapy staff, charge nurses, and family members of current residents can help assess whether the positive aspects align with your expectations and needs.

    About West Hills Health & Rehab Center

    West Hills Health & Rehab Center sits on Topanga Canyon Boulevard in Canoga Park, CA, right near the 118 Simi Valley Freeway and the 101 Ventura Freeway, and you'll find the front lobby with a sitting area, a gated facility for safety, and a parking lot for visitors, plus there's an outside garden where residents can spend time. The nursing home has 145 certified beds and most days about 142 people live there, so it stays almost full, and it's seen as a continuing care facility offering rehabilitation, restorative care, transitional care, and support for those who need either short-term help or long-term assisted living and nursing care. The center takes admissions any time of day and has respite stay, hospice care, comfort care, and wound care, and you can expect physical therapy, occupational therapy, speech therapy, and therapeutic rehab services all under one roof, with 24-hour licensed nursing care available, plus they help with discharge planning if someone's ready to go home.

    West Hills has a nurse turnover rate of 20.6%, lower than the state average, but their nurse staffing level averages out at 3.71 nurse hours per resident each day, which falls below the state average of 4.5. The team there can talk with you in many languages, including Hebrew, Italian, Mandarin, Japanese, Tagalog, English, Spanish, French, German, and Farsi. Residents get activities and entertainment, phone and cable service, internet access through an internet cafe, guest dining options, and salon services. They also offer tours for families to get a sense of life at the center and to meet both the staff and residents.

    The facility is owned by a for-profit corporation and connected to Longwood Management Corporation. In 2013, the business was named Business of the Year and it's talked about as a leader in healthcare services in the area and known for aiming for excellence and personalized care, though records show it's not without its challenges. There've been 100 total deficiencies recorded from inspections, including 10 related to infections, and recent complaints led to deficiency findings in April 2025. Some specific deficiencies include failing to provide enough food or fluids (F0692) and not providing timely, quality laboratory services (F0770), which regulators said didn't cause actual harm but had the potential for more than minimal harm. Despite these issues, West Hills Health & Rehab Center does have a dedicated staff and offers a range of healthcare and support services for older adults and those needing rehabilitation in the Canoga Park area.
